The present invention is directed towards a “flash crowd” technique for handling situations where the cache receives additional requests, e.g., nearly simultaneous requests, for the same object during the time the server is processing and returning the response object for a first requestor. Once all such nearly simultaneous requests are responded to by the cache, the object is flushed from the cache, with no additional expiry time or invalidation action needed. This technique of the present invention enables data to be cached and served for very small amounts of time for objects that would otherwise be considered non-cacheable. As such, this technique yields a significant improvement in applications that serve fast changing data to a large volume of concurrent users, such, for example, as real time stock quotes, or a fast evolving news story.

1. A method for responding, by a device intermediary to a server and a plurality of clients, to a plurality of requests from different clients using a single response from the server, the method comprising: (a) forwarding, by a device intermediary to a server and a plurality of clients, a first request for a dynamically generated object from a first client to the server;(b) receiving, by the device, a plurality of requests from different clients for the dynamically generated object requested by the first request, during a time period in which the server is processing and transmitting a response to the first request from the first client to the device and while the response is not yet transmitted to the first client;(c) holding, by the device, the plurality of requests during the time period while waiting for the response to the first request for the dynamically generated object and not forwarding the plurality of requests to the server;(d) transmitting, by the device upon receiving the response from the server to the first request, the response to the first client, the response comprising the dynamically generated object; and(e) transmitting, by the device upon receiving the response from the server to the first request, responses to each of the plurality of requests using the dynamically generated object from the response to the first request. 2. The method of claim 1, wherein step (a) further comprises forwarding, by the device, the first request from the client responsive to determining the dynamically generated object is not in a cache of the device. 3. The method of claim 1, wherein step (a) further comprises forwarding, by the device, the first request from the client responsive to determining the dynamically generated object in a cache of the device is about to expire. 4. The method of claim 1, wherein step (a) further comprises forwarding, by the device, the first request from the client responsive to the determining the dynamically generated object is in a cache of the device is expired. 5. The method of claim 1, wherein step (b) further comprises receiving, by the device, the plurality of requests while waiting for the response to the first request from the server. 6. The method of claim 1, wherein step (b) further comprises receiving, by the device, the plurality of requests while the response is being transmitted from the server. 7. The method of claim 1, wherein step (c) further comprises identifying that the dynamically generated object has already been requested in connection with the first request. 8. The method of claim 1, wherein step (e) further comprises transmitting, by the device, the responses without storing the dynamically generated object in a cache of the device. 9.
